Where does “мураве́й” come from?
мураве́й (Russian) comes from Proto-Slavic morvъ, from Proto-Balto-Slavic *marwís, from Proto-Indo-European morwís.
Ancestry of “мураве́й”, step by step
| Step | Language | Word | Meaning |
|---|
| 1 | Proto-Slavic | morvъ | ant |
| 2 | Proto-Balto-Slavic | *marwís | — |
| 3 | Proto-Indo-European | morwís | — |
